Taking it from a little burger shack to national TV, the owner of Penticton香蕉视频直播檚 is now moving on to a new venture.
In a heartfelt announcement on Thursday, Chris Boehm said Ronald and Sheela Bee will be taking over ownership.

In 2012, Burger55 hosted the Food Network香蕉视频直播檚 John Catucci to film an episode for the show You Gotta Eat Here!. Catucci received a letter from a viewer about the funky joint, then operating out of a small former tire shop.

The popular burger place then moved to a bigger location, a stone香蕉视频直播檚 throw away, at 52 Front St.

The new owners are officially taking over on May 1. Burger55 will be closed April 29 and 30 to allow them to prepare for the re-opening. Boehm said his official last day with the business will be April 28 and he invites everyone to come down to say goodbye to him.
